GWENDOLYN MAY GAVIN

March 25, 2012

Gwendolyn May Gavin (nee Muir)

March 8, 1941 to March 25, 2012


After a nine-month adventure with leukemia, Gwen was born into the spiritual realm on Sunday, March 25.

Predeceased by parents William and Olive Muir; husband Leo; brother Lanny; and two nephews. Survived by and remembered with love by sisters: Shirley (Ted), Beverley (Wray), and Bernice; sister-in-law, Susan; brother, David (Barbara); sons, Robert and Leo, daughter, Michelle (Ben); seven grandchildren; three great-grandchildren; aunts and uncles, nieces and nephews; and many friends.

Gwen was born at Cranbrook and grew up at Powell River. She earned a degree in Rehabilitation Medicine from U.B.C., and worked for many years as a paediatric physiotherapist. Gwen lived at Grand Forks for many years and in several other communities of B.C., including Parksville and Penticton. She moved to the Comox Valley in 2000. Later she spent two years on Quadra Island and returned to Comox in 2011.

A celebration of life for Gwen was held on Wednesday, April 4, 2012, at 1:30 p.m., at Comox Valley Funeral Home and Reception Centre, 1101 Ryan Road, Courtenay, followed by a Bahá’í burial at Courtenay Civic Cemetary.

Flowers gratefully declined. Donations to the charity of your choice would be appreciated.
